The Europe Smart Waste Disposal Solution Market is rapidly evolving, driven by growing urbanization, technological advancements, and increasing environmental concerns. Smart waste disposal systems integrate modern technology such as sensors, IoT devices, and data analytics to improve waste collection, monitoring, and management. These systems provide real-time data on waste levels, helping to optimize waste collection schedules, reduce carbon footprints, and enhance operational efficiency. As cities continue to grow, the need for innovative solutions that streamline waste management becomes more critical, making smart waste disposal technologies essential in urban planning and environmental sustainability. This market has gained significant traction due to its ability to reduce waste-related costs, improve sanitation, and provide a sustainable waste management alternative.

Household Use: In the household sector, smart waste disposal solutions are becoming increasingly popular due to their ability to streamline waste management processes. These systems typically feature intelligent bins equipped with sensors that can notify users when bins are full or need to be emptied. Some advanced systems even sort waste automatically, making it easier for households to manage recyclable, organic, and non-recyclable materials. As smart home devices become more integrated into daily life, household waste solutions are evolving to fit seamlessly into homes, providing an enhanced level of convenience and environmental responsibility. In addition, households benefit from systems that reduce odor, maintain cleanliness, and enhance overall waste handling efficiency, contributing to a cleaner living environment.
Moreover, household use of smart waste solutions is gaining popularity as awareness about environmental sustainability increases. These systems help families track their waste generation patterns, allowing them to make conscious decisions about reducing waste and improving recycling habits. The ability to integrate with other smart home technologies, such as automated waste disposal or energy-saving devices, ensures a smoother and more efficient waste management experience. This growing trend is particularly significant in countries with higher environmental standards, where households are increasingly focused on minimizing their ecological footprint.
Commercial Use: Smart waste disposal solutions in commercial settings are rapidly being adopted as businesses strive to reduce operational costs and improve waste management efficiency. Commercial establishments such as shopping malls, office buildings, restaurants, and hotels are implementing smart bins equipped with sensors and wireless technology to monitor waste levels in real time. These smart systems help businesses optimize waste collection schedules, reducing unnecessary trips and ensuring that waste bins are emptied at the right time. This not only saves on transportation costs but also reduces the environmental impact of waste collection by minimizing fuel consumption and greenhouse gas emissions.
In addition to improving efficiency, commercial use of smart waste solutions contributes to sustainability goals by enabling businesses to better track and separate recyclable materials. For example, some smart waste solutions can automatically sort recyclables from non-recyclables, which enhances recycling efforts and reduces landfill waste. As companies face increasing pressure from consumers and regulatory bodies to adopt more sustainable practices, these smart solutions offer a straightforward way to enhance waste management operations, increase recycling rates, and comply with environmental standards. With a growing focus on corporate social responsibility, commercial adoption of smart waste solutions is expected to expand significantly across Europe.
Municipal Use: Municipalities are increasingly turning to smart waste disposal solutions to enhance urban waste management practices. Municipalities handle large-scale waste collection and disposal, making the integration of smart technologies crucial for improving service efficiency. IoT-enabled waste bins, real-time monitoring, and route optimization technologies enable cities to better manage waste collection and disposal in densely populated urban areas. These solutions help reduce operational costs by ensuring waste is collected only when necessary, cutting down on unnecessary truck trips and reducing fuel consumption. Additionally, municipalities are leveraging data analytics to predict waste generation patterns and optimize waste collection schedules, improving the overall responsiveness and efficiency of public waste management systems.
Furthermore, the ability to integrate smart waste systems with other city infrastructure, such as traffic management and environmental monitoring systems, offers municipalities an opportunity to make urban waste management more efficient and sustainable. These integrated systems enable cities to respond more effectively to waste-related challenges, such as waste overflow in high-traffic areas, and ensure timely disposal of waste in all neighborhoods. With an increased emphasis on sustainability and climate action, smart waste solutions are becoming a cornerstone of smart city initiatives across Europe, contributing to cleaner cities, reduced emissions, and more effective use of resources.
Others: The "Others" category in the European smart waste disposal market encompasses a wide range of applications that do not strictly fall into household, commercial, or municipal use. This category includes industrial and institutional use, where smart waste solutions can be employed to manage the waste generated by factories, educational institutions, healthcare facilities, and more. In industrial settings, for instance, smart waste disposal technologies can help track hazardous waste, ensuring that it is disposed of safely and in accordance with regulations. These systems can also streamline waste segregation processes, facilitating better recycling and waste management practices.
Moreover, the adoption of smart waste solutions in public spaces, parks, and recreational facilities is gaining traction as part of broader sustainability efforts. These smart systems are designed to ensure waste is collected efficiently, even in remote or less monitored locations. For example, waste bins in parks can be equipped with sensors to alert waste management teams when they need to be emptied, ensuring that these spaces remain clean and well-maintained without the need for manual monitoring. As the demand for sustainable waste management solutions continues to grow, the "Others" segment is expected to experience significant growth, driven by the need for more efficient and environmentally responsible waste disposal methods across various sectors.

What is a smart waste disposal solution? Smart waste disposal solutions are advanced systems that use IoT devices, sensors, and data analytics to monitor, manage, and optimize waste collection and disposal processes.
How do smart waste systems work? These systems use sensors and real-time data to track waste levels and optimize collection routes, making waste management more efficient and environmentally friendly.
What are the benefits of using smart waste disposal solutions? Smart waste systems improve operational efficiency, reduce carbon emissions, enhance recycling efforts, and lower waste collection costs.
Are smart waste solutions expensive? While initial investments may be higher, smart waste solutions can save money in the long term by reducing operational costs, optimizing waste collection schedules, and minimizing fuel usage.
How can businesses benefit from smart waste disposal systems? Businesses can reduce waste collection costs, improve recycling rates, and enhance their sustainability efforts by adopting smart waste disposal solutions.
Can smart waste solutions be integrated into smart cities? Yes, smart waste disposal systems are often integrated into larger smart city initiatives to improve urban infrastructure and promote sustainable development.
What industries use smart waste disposal systems? Industries such as hospitality, retail, manufacturing, and healthcare can benefit from smart waste solutions to streamline waste management and reduce environmental impacts.
Do smart waste systems help with recycling? Yes, many smart waste disposal solutions include features like automated sorting, which improves recycling efficiency and reduces landfill waste.
Are there any privacy concerns with smart waste systems? Privacy concerns typically relate to data collection. However, most smart waste solutions ensure that data collected is anonymized and used solely for improving waste management processes.
Will smart waste systems continue to grow in Europe? Yes, with increasing urbanization and sustainability goals, the demand for smart waste disposal solutions is expected to grow rapidly in Europe.
